    When people began judging president Trump for the idea of a ban on Muslims entering the United States, he quoted as a relevant historical event, World War II and the proclamations issued by then-President Franklin D. Roosevelt empowering the authorities to send away Japanese, German and Italian immigrants. In 1942, Roosevelt delivered an executive order that sent Japanese-Americans, many of them families that had been settled in the United States for generations, they were sent to so-called internment camps established along the West Coast. Trump described Roosevelt's policies as "far worse," but history experts have suggested the former president's wartime decisions weren't a good example for Trump to use at all.
